About Eureka, MO

Eureka, MO is located in Franklin County in the state of Missouri.

The total City Population for Eureka is about 12,097 with about 402 people per square mile, and the larger Metro Area Population is about 29,501.

The Average Home Value is $237,300.00, which is roughly 49% higher than the Average Home Value of $120,304.00 for the state of Missouri, and roughly 20% higher than the National Average of $188,692.00.

The Median Income Per Household is about $85,162.00, which is roughly 43% higher than the Average Median Income Per Household of $48,798.00 for the state of Missouri, and roughly 32% higher than the National Average of $57,518.00.

Voting

Franklin County voted Republican in the 2020 Presidential Election with a very significant difference of 61.72% between the winner and runner up.

Voting Results by Party

Republican: 70.89%
Democratic: 27.14%
Libertarian: 1.52%
Green: 0.29%
Other: 0.16%
